Re: urine therapy


IMHO any nutrients or hormones that are excreted in urine are quite obviously surplus to the needs of the body, otherwise they would not be excreted in the first place, but utilised by the body.

It is not only excess nutrients and hormones that are excreted, but waste products, that if remaining in the body would eventually poison it.

Feces also contain nutrients and hormones that are not absorbed into the system the first go round, but I would never advocate people to eat their own feces. The same can be said for sweat, and I can't see anyone wanting to drink their own sweat either, unless they were in dire need of salts.

This is just my opinion, I don't personally care if people want to drink their own wee, its just not for me.
